Title: Countryside Companions

Artist: Eva Hollyer (1855–1943)

Signed: In plate, lower right

Date or Time Period: Circa late 19th to early 20th century (c. 1865–1943)

Medium: Photogravure chromolithograph with hand tinting

Subject Matter: A romanticised rural scene depicting a young farmhand resting in conversation with a country maiden, set amidst haystacks in a sweeping pastoral landscape. The composition includes distant fields, a horse-drawn cart, and a faint view of a village church, embodying the idyllic vision of English countryside life.

Description:

This evocative countryside print captures the charm of rural life with sensitivity and warmth. Eva Hollyer’s depiction of pastoral romance set against the backdrop of rolling fields and village life reflects both the nostalgia and the idealism of Victorian and Edwardian art.
